Hey Priya — handing off the Lumenpay flaky test saga before I'm out. The integration suite fails maybe one run in five, always around the ledger reconciliation step; retries mask it on CI but not locally. I suspect the sandbox gateway timeout is too tight. For the release call, here are the current service settings we're running with.

service settings:
FRAMIR_LOG_LEVEL=debug
FRAMIR_METRICS_HOST=metrics.framir.tolvaqcorp.corp
FRAMIR_POOL_SIZE=16

Subject: DR drill prep — ORM refactor branch

Hi! During next week's disaster-recovery drill we'll fail over to the branch where the old Cinderlane ORM layer got refactored, so expect some query-log noise. Don't merge anything mid-drill. To unlock the drill environment's migration console, you'll need the recovery passphrase that follows below.

unlock words, fahof-tawif: fenwyn-istath

## Step 2: Wire up the kiosk watchdog

Welcome aboard! The Lumastand kiosk app has a watchdog that restarts the UI if it freezes on the ordering screen (happens more than we'd like). During migration, the watchdog moves from a cron hack to a proper supervised service. Don't skip this step or kiosks will zombie overnight. Set the watchdog's configuration to the values below.

settings of fahag-haduf:
[ulaox]
port = 8443
region = south-2
host = ulaox.lumiccorp.internal
timeout_ms = 500
retries = 8